vscode美化
时间: 2025-04-12 21:41:18 浏览: 32
<think>嗯,用户想要美化VSCode的界面、主题和插件配置。首先,我需要回忆一下关于VSCode美化的相关知识。根据之前提供的引用内容,引用[3]提到过vscode配置c/c++及美化,里面推荐了几个插件,比如vscode-icons、One Dark Pro主题和Error Lens。这些可能是关键点。
接下来,用户可能需要具体的步骤来安装和配置这些插件。比如,主题方面,One Dark Pro是一个受欢迎的选择,引用[3]里确实提到了。图标主题的话,vscode-icons可以替换默认的文件图标,使界面更美观。另外,字体和符号的调整也很重要,比如启用Fira Code字体并开启连字功能,这可能需要在设置中修改相关参数。
然后,关于插件推荐,除了美化相关的,用户可能还希望界面功能更强大。比如,Bracket Pair Colorizer可以帮助匹配括号颜色,Indent-Rainbow让缩进更明显,这些都能提升代码的可读性。引用[2]提到的Vue插件虽然主要是功能性的,但美化插件可能也需要考虑。
用户可能还想知道如何备份他们的配置,这样在更换系统时不用重新设置。引用[1]提到的Settings Sync插件可以同步配置和插件,这应该包含在回答里,方便用户备份和恢复他们的美化设置。
另外,高级自定义部分,比如修改workbench.colorCustomizations来调整颜色,或者编辑settings.json文件进行更细致的配置,这些内容可能需要逐步指导,确保用户不会出错。引用[3]里提到过配置mingw和运行代码的设置,虽然主要是针对C/C++,但说明用户可能对配置文件有一定了解,可以适当深入讲解。
最后,生成相关问题时要考虑用户可能遇到的后续问题,比如主题推荐、图标更换、配置同步等,这些都是美化之后的常见疑问,需要涵盖进去。同时要确保引用正确的来源,比如引用[1]、[3]中提到的插件和配置方法,保证答案的可靠性。</think>### 如何美化VSCode界面、主题及配置?
#### 1. **主题美化**
- **推荐主题插件**:
- **One Dark Pro**:暗色系主题,代码高亮清晰,支持多种语言(引用[3])。
- **Material Theme**:提供丰富的配色方案,支持自定义图标包。
- **GitHub Theme**:类似GitHub的浅色/深色主题,适合长时间编码。
```json
// 在settings.json中添加主题配置(可选)
"workbench.colorTheme": "One Dark Pro",
"workbench.iconTheme": "material-icon-theme"
```
- **自定义颜色**:
通过`workbench.colorCustomizations`调整特定元素颜色,例如:
```json
"workbench.colorCustomizations": {
"statusBar.background": "#2a2d35",
"editor.background": "#1e1e1e"
}
```
#### 2. **图标与字体优化**
- **图标插件**:
- **vscode-icons**:为不同文件类型提供美观的图标(引用[3])。
- **Material Icon Theme**:扁平化设计风格,与Material Theme搭配更协调。
- **字体配置**:
推荐使用`Fira Code`或`JetBrains Mono`支持连字效果:
```json
"editor.fontFamily": "Fira Code",
"editor.fontLigatures": true
```
#### 3. **界面增强插件**
- **Error Lens**:实时高亮显示代码错误和警告(引用[3])。
- **Bracket Pair Colorizer**:为匹配的括号添加不同颜色。
- **Indent-Rainbow**:为缩进添加渐变色标识,提升可读性。
#### 4. **编辑器布局与动画**
- **自定义布局**:
调整侧边栏位置、面板分割方式,或通过快捷键`Ctrl+B`切换侧边栏显隐。
- **平滑滚动与动画**:
```json
"editor.smoothScrolling": true,
"workbench.list.smoothScrolling": true
```
#### 5. **备份与同步配置**
- **Settings Sync**:通过GitHub Gist同步主题、插件和配置,避免重复设置(引用[1])。
---
###
阅读全文
相关推荐
















